Dance and drink with bachelor (5)
I believe the answer is:
rumba
'dance' is the definition.
(rumba is a type of dance)
'drink with bachelor' is the wordplay.
'drink' becomes 'rum' (rum is a kind of drink).
'with' means one lot of letters go next to another.
'bachelor' becomes 'BA' (Bachelor of Arts).
'rum'+'ba'='RUMBA'
'and' acts as a link.
